When I try to rotate an image using feh's inplace editing (right-
clicking the image, and chosing Rotate 90 CW for example), nothing
happens. The picture
I just figured out what the problem was. The pictures were read-only
(since I copied them from a CD), and feh was silently failing when
trying to rotate the image.
Making the pictures writable solved the problem, but it would have been

I had this issue using the latest smplayer and mplayer from the
launchpad repositories.
The freezes were happening in mplayer and in smplayer. I changed the
audio output to pulse instead of alsa and the problem went away.
